Musically they draw from Post-Roc...(展开全部) "In Spades", the latest release from the relatively unknown band (outside of Texas) The Soldier Thread. This release should get them on the national touring circuit. (one can only hope...) I picked this up from AMZN on its release date. First of all who is "The Soldier Thread" and what kind of music, what kind of act, what's so special? Musically they draw from Post-Rock (some of you are groaning oh noes not 20 minute epics of double-picking). The Post-Rock genre does not own them or define them. They utilized the uniqueness of Post-Rock to bring memorable, lush, songs for the audience to enjoy, to live, to feel and relate to. Most of that uniqueness comes from the song delivery talents of Justin McHugh and Patricia Lynn. (The remainder of the band are awesome too, specially the bass player - he plays aggressive like I do, love it, oops I digress). That uniqueness from Senor McHugh and Senorita Lynn (who can sound a bit like Maura Davis, but not so much on In Spades) is narrowly focused songs that have a very good chance of touching an emotion in your life.
